Output 434e8f1f8d9526c54addb33bbe76e7f539faebe92d94d0f35d93fb750c1ed78c:1018

value
534193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7c11178c6dca1bb5eee9b672e8fc8222fe00231 OP_EQUAL
address
3KuDgLPe6Uq4hNFib78a4t1dB4jxzgqhFc
transaction
434e8f1f8d9526c54addb33bbe76e7f539faebe92d94d0f35d93fb750c1ed78c
confirmations
293700
spent
true